96SEO 2026-02-19 19:05 10
Call#xff0c;远程过程调用#xff0c;允许像调用本地方法一样调…

本文内容大多基于网上其他参考文章及资料整理后所得并非原创目的是为了需要时方便查看。
Call远程过程调用允许像调用本地方法一样调用远程服务主要解决跨内存空间调用函数/方法所面临的问题具体分解成以下三个问题
在本地调用中函数主体通过函数指针函数指定RPC中不能使用函数指针函数因为内存地址完全不同。
因此调用方和被调用方都需要维护一个
本地过程调用中传递的参数是通过堆栈内存结构实现的RPC不能直接使用内存传递参数因此参数或返回值需要在传输期间序列化并转换成字节流反之亦然。
如何进行网络传输
和序列化字节流需要通过网络传输因此只要能够完成传输调用方和被调用方就不受某个网络协议的限制。
例如一些RPC框架使用TCP协议一些使用HTTP协议。
User作为RPC客户端发起远程调用像调用本地方法一样。
User
的远程调用请求后编码调用的接口、方法和参数并交给RPC客户端的
实例接收到来自RPC客户端的远程调用请求后将请求转发给RPC服务端的
处理ServerRPC服务端发起本地调用将结果返回给RPC服务端的
Protocol执行协议编码encode并将编码后的请求消息通过通道发送给服务端。
服务端负责调用服务端接口的具体实现并返回调用结果。
Connector负责维持客户端和服务端之间的连接通道并负责数据传输。
RPC
Processor接收解码后的调用信息在服务端控制调用过程包括管理调用线程池、超时时间等。
RPC
Stub接收到调用请求后执行编码操作将方法及参数进行序列化Client
Stub对请求消息进行解码并根据解码结果调用本地方法Server本地方法执行将执行结果返回给Server
作为专业的SEO优化服务提供商,我们致力于通过科学、系统的搜索引擎优化策略,帮助企业在百度、Google等搜索引擎中获得更高的排名和流量。我们的服务涵盖网站结构优化、内容优化、技术SEO和链接建设等多个维度。
| 服务项目 | 基础套餐 | 标准套餐 | 高级定制 |
|---|---|---|---|
| 关键词优化数量 | 10-20个核心词 | 30-50个核心词+长尾词 | 80-150个全方位覆盖 |
| 内容优化 | 基础页面优化 | 全站内容优化+每月5篇原创 | 个性化内容策略+每月15篇原创 |
| 技术SEO | 基本技术检查 | 全面技术优化+移动适配 | 深度技术重构+性能优化 |
| 外链建设 | 每月5-10条 | 每月20-30条高质量外链 | 每月50+条多渠道外链 |
| 数据报告 | 月度基础报告 | 双周详细报告+分析 | 每周深度报告+策略调整 |
| 效果保障 | 3-6个月见效 | 2-4个月见效 | 1-3个月快速见效 |
我们的SEO优化服务遵循科学严谨的流程,确保每一步都基于数据分析和行业最佳实践:
全面检测网站技术问题、内容质量、竞争对手情况,制定个性化优化方案。
基于用户搜索意图和商业目标,制定全面的关键词矩阵和布局策略。
解决网站技术问题,优化网站结构,提升页面速度和移动端体验。
创作高质量原创内容,优化现有页面,建立内容更新机制。
获取高质量外部链接,建立品牌在线影响力,提升网站权威度。
持续监控排名、流量和转化数据,根据效果调整优化策略。
基于我们服务的客户数据统计,平均优化效果如下:
我们坚信,真正的SEO优化不仅仅是追求排名,而是通过提供优质内容、优化用户体验、建立网站权威,最终实现可持续的业务增长。我们的目标是与客户建立长期合作关系,共同成长。
Demand feedback